Holy Waters in Blackville, South Carolina
In Blackville, South Carolina, there is a patch of land legally owned by “God Almighty.” Owned by L. P. "Lute" Boylston until his death in 1944, Boylston willed the land to "God Almighty" to ensure that the water from the land’s small natural spring would always be free for anyone to drink According to legend,…
